Enterprise Value is the theoretical takeover price. It is more comprehensive than market capitalization (market cap), which only includes common equity. Enterprise Value is calculated as the market cap plus debt and minority interest and preferred shares, minus total cash and cash equivalents. Crown Capital Partners  (TSX:CRWN) Market Cap Explanation

Market cap is not the real price you pay for a company. If you buy the company and become its owner, you become the owner of the cash the company has, and you also assume the company’s debt. The real price you pay is the Enterprise Value.

Warren Buffett uses the ratio of total market cap of all public traded companies over GDP to measure if the market is expensive. As of April 2012, the US total market cap is about $14.7 trillion, while the US GDP is about $15 trillion. The market was modestly overvalued.

Crown Capital Partners Business Description

Address 700 - 2nd Street SW, Suite 19-131, Calgary, AB, CAN, T2P 2W2
Crown Capital Partners Inc provides investment management services. It is a specialty finance company that provides capital to middle-market companies. The firm offers long-term financing and special situation financing. It provides tailored financing solutions with minimal or no ownership dilution. Its financing solutions include subordinated term and bridge loans, perpetual debt, income streaming, and royalties. The company operates through six segments, namely Specialty Finance, Network Services, Distributed Power, Real Estate, Distribution Services, Corporate, and other. The majority of its revenue is generated from the Distribution Services segment.
